#4f8440 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4f8440 is composed of 31% red, 51.8% green and 25.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 40.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 51.5% yellow and 48.2% black. It has a hue angle of 106.8 degrees, a saturation of 34.7% and a lightness of 38.4%. #4f8440 color hex could be obtained by blending #9eff80 with #000900.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

Shades and Tints of #4f8440

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080d06 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#4f8440

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#60665e is the less saturated color, while #2dc004 is the most saturated one.
